Choosing the right destination and timing for your babymoon
When planning your babymoon, it’s important to consider the destination and timing that best suits your needs. Choose a destination that offers the experiences you and your partner are looking for, whether it’s food and wine, cultural exploration, or nature getaways.
Additionally, take into account your due date and any potential pregnancy-related considerations. Consult with your healthcare provider and make sure to plan your babymoon during a time when you’ll be comfortable and safe to travel.
Important factors to consider for a safe and comfortable babymoon trip
Ensure a safe and comfortable babymoon trip by taking important factors into consideration. Pack essentials such as comfortable clothing, necessary medications, and any pregnancy-related items you may need.
Consider the amenities and accommodations that will cater to your needs as an expecting couple. Look for hotels or resorts that offer pregnancy-friendly services, such as prenatal massages or special dining options. Finally, prioritize rest and relaxation, listen to your body, and don’t be afraid to take it easy during your babymoon. FAQ:
1. When is the best time to go on a babymoon during winter?
The best time to go on a babymoon during winter depends on various factors such as your due date, personal comfort, and weather conditions at your chosen destination. It is generally recommended to plan your babymoon during the second trimester when you may feel more energized and experience fewer pregnancy-related discomforts.
2. Are winter activities safe for expecting couples?
While many winter activities can be enjoyed by expecting couples, it is crucial to prioritize safety. It is advisable to consult with your healthcare provider before engaging in any physically demanding activities or extreme sports. Additionally, be mindful of your limitations, dress warmly, and take frequent breaks to rest and hydrate.
3. What should I consider when choosing a spa for my babymoon?
When selecting a spa for your babymoon, consider factors such as the spa’s prenatal services, trained staff who are experienced in providing treatments for expecting mothers, and the availability of safe and pregnancy-friendly products. It is also important to inform the spa about your pregnancy when making reservations to ensure they can accommodate your specific needs.
4. Can I enjoy wine tastings during my babymoon?
While it is generally advised for pregnant women to avoid alcohol, including wine, it is always best to consult with your healthcare provider regarding any potential risks or restrictions during your pregnancy. If you prefer to indulge in wine tastings, consider non-alcoholic alternatives or mocktails that can still provide a delightful sensory experience.
